EUROLAB laboratory provides testing and compliance services within the scope of EN 717-3 standard. This European standard specifies a method known as the bottle method for determining the release of formaldehyde from uncoated wood-based panels.

The principle of the bottle method for measuring formaldehyde release was published by the Wilhelm-Klauditz-Institute. Later, the method was modified in different ways by many authors in many countries. After evaluation of published studies focusing on the method and its reliability, a temperature of 40 ÊC and a period of 3 hours was chosen for this standard.

Formaldehyde release is determined by suspending test pieces of known mass on water in a closed vessel maintained at a constant temperature. The formaldehyde released from the test pieces over a period of time is absorbed by the water. The formaldehyde content of water is determined photometrically by the acetylacetone method and the result is expressed as milligrams of formaldehyde per kilogram of dry plate.
